<title>PR Pros To Facebook: Washington Post Good Choice For CEO Op-Ed</title>
<description><![CDATA[<p><img alt="zuckerberg500big.jpg" src="/prnewser/files/original/zuckerberg500big.jpg" width="350" height="250" class="alignright" vspace="3" hspace="8/" /></p>
<p>Facebook CEO <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Mark-Zuckerberg-profile.html">Mark Zuckerberg</a></strong> made perhaps his most public of statements today regarding <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/damage_control/facebooks_privacy_pr_problem_three_things_the_company_could_have_done_better_and_three_things_to_do_now_160721.asp">recent concerns</a> about the social network&#8217;s privacy settings: an <a href="http://www.washingtonpost.com/wp-dyn/content/article/2010/05/23/AR2010052303828.html">op-ed</a> in the <em>Washington Post</em>.</p>
<p>In the op-ed, Zuckerberg said the company &#8220;missed the mark,&#8221; regarding privacy controls, while adding, &#8220;We have heard the feedback. There needs to be a simpler way to control your information. In the coming weeks, we will add privacy controls that are much simpler to use.&#8221;</p>
<p>We asked several PR executives what they thought of the op-ed.</p>

<title>Matthew Caldecutt Joins DKC As Account Supervisor</title>
<description><![CDATA[<p><img alt="caldecutt.jpg" src="/prnewser/files/original/caldecutt.jpg" width="134" height="200" class="alignright" vspace="3" hspace="8/" /></p>
<p><em><b>First on PRNewser:</b></em> <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Matthew-Caldecutt-profile.html">Matthew Caldecutt</a></strong> has joined DKC, formerly Dan Klores Communications as Account Supervisor. He was previously an Account Director with Trylon SMR.</p>
<p>&#8220;I&#8217;m looking forward to the new opportunities that are available to me here,&#8221; Caldecutt told PRNewser today.</p>
<p>He is handling mostly tech clients, including the Yahoo B2B account DKC <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/agencies/dan_klores_communications_wins_yahoo_b2b_account_150138.asp">won this past January</a>.</p>
<p><b>UPDATE:</b> DKC managing director/chief of staff <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Matthew-Traub-profile.html">Matthew Traub</a></strong> writes in: &#8220;Matt&#8217;s strong expertise in technology, advertising and social media make him the perfect fit for DKC. He&#8217;s a great asset to the Yahoo! team.&#8221;</p>

<title>Reputation Experts Negative on Tiger Woods Presser</title>
<description><![CDATA[<p><img alt="woodsstatement_2-19.jpg" src="/prnewser/files/original/woodsstatement_2-19.jpg" width="486" height="612" /></p>
<p>Crisis and reputation PR experts believe the <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Tiger-Woods-profile.html">Tiger Woods</a></strong> presser was ineffective this morning, if you could call it a press conference.  Only the three wire services were able to be on-site.  As we mentioned <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/damage_control/tiger_woods_press_conference_live_on_prnewser_152582.asp">this morning</a>, the Golf Writers of America voted unanimously to boycott Woods&#8217; statement reading unless it is opened to all accredited media.</p>
<p>The star golfer was stiff, over rehearsed, though he did finally frame the conversation&#8211;three months too late.  Though anyone could have predicted he&#8217;d avoid the details of the actual incident that occurred on Thanksgiving night, no answers were given except a staunchly worded defense of his wife <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Elin-Nordegren-profile.html">Elin Nordegren</a></strong> on domestic violence questions.  He did apologize for his marital transgressions: &#8220;For all that I have done, I am so sorry,&#8221; Woods said. &#8220;I have a lot to atone for.&#8221;</p>
<p>The mention of his Buddhist faith was a surprise, likely aimed back at the <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Brit-Hume-profile.html">Brit Hume</a></strong> <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/tvnewser/fnc/brit_hume_tiger_turn_to_the_christian_faith_and_you_can_make_a_total_recovery_147675.asp">controversy</a> from last month.</p>
<p>Fox News and ABC News Now had savvy self-promoters <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Peter-Shankman-profile.html">Peter Shankman</a></strong> and <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Ronn-Torossian-profile.html">Ronn Torossian</a></strong> on hand respectively for commentary (screenshots and clips as they become available).</p>

<title>Dan Klores Communications Wins Yahoo B2B Account</title>
<description><![CDATA[<p><b><em>First on PRNewser:</em></b> PRNewser has learned that DKC has won the Yahoo B2B PR account. A source within Yahoo confirmed the news.</p>
<p>Yahoo SVP of global communications <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Eric-Brown-profile.html">Eric Brown</a></strong> <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/rfps/yahoo_b2b_pr_agency_selection_coming_early_next_year_147188.asp">told PRNewser</a> in December that he expected the  decision to come &#8220;early next year.&#8221;</p>
<p>The B2B account is the third PR account to be awarded by Yahoo in the last two months. A combined team from Porter Novelli and Voce Communications <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/rfps/porter_novelli_and_voce_communications_win_yahoo_consumer_business_146179.asp">won the seven-figure consumer PR account</a> in mid-December. The B2B account is also in the seven figure range annually.</p>
<p>Evolve24 <a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/prnewser/rfps/evolve24_wins_yahoo_metrics_account_consumer_down_to_seven_b2b_down_to_four_145704.asp">won the metrics and measurement account</a> around the same time.</p>
<p>Outcast Communications handles product PR for Yahoo, a piece of the company&#8217;s PR business that was never put up for review. Outcast pitched the consumer business, along with Hill &amp; Knowlton and Weber Shandwick.</p>
<p>DKC beat out DiGennaro Communications, Hill &amp; Knowlton and Ogilvy PR, PRNewser has learned.</p>
<p>In related news, Yahoo <a href="http://online.wsj.com/article/SB10001424052748703906204575027541553316342.html?mod=dist_smartbrief">reported a profit</a> of $153 million in its Q4 earnings released yesterday, an improvement from a loss of $303 million the previous year.</p>
<p><b><em>UPDATE:</em></b> In a statement, Yahoo SVP of global communications <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Eric-Brown-profile.html">Eric Brown</a></strong> told PRNewser, &#8220;DKC demonstrated a thorough understanding of Yahoo!s business and have experience in virtually all of the industries in which we operate. Furthermore, they work with a wide range of advertisers and agencies, publishers, technology companies and media titans, and have a proven track record of driving results.  The team they&#8217;ve assembled for Yahoo! is a strong and seasoned group of professionals that are the ideal combination of storytellers and writers, strategists and tacticians.&#8221;</p>
<p><b><em>MORE:</em></b> <strong><a href="http://www.mediabistro.com/Matthew-Traub-profile.html">Matthew Traub</a></strong>, Managing Director at DKC will lead the account. &#8220;Yahoo is one of the most important brands in media, tech and advertising and we&#8217;re proud to be working with them,&#8221; he told PRNewser in a phone interview.</p>
